In this lesson, you’ll learn about: Active Reconnaissance and Weaponization in the Cyber Kill Chain1. Transition: From Recon to Action After passive recon, attackers move to: Active Reconnaissance → direct interaction Then → Weaponization → building attack tools 👉 This is the shift from: Collecting information → Preparing the attack 2. Active Reconnaissance (Deep Target Profiling)🔹 Definition Directly interacting with the target system to gather: Technical details Human-related intelligence 🔹 Technical Techniques Port Scanning & Fingerprinting Tools: Nmap Zenmap Discover: Open ports Running services Operating system Web Application Analysis Tools: Burp Suite OWASP ZAP Identify: Hidden endpoints Admin panels Vulnerabilities 🔹 Non-Technical Techniques Social engineering using: LinkedIn Facebook Build: Spear-phishing attacks Highly targeted emails/messages Based on real employee data 3. Weaponization Phase🔹 Definition Building the attack payload based on gathered intel 👉 Important: No interaction with the victim yet Happens entirely on the attacker’s side 4. Why Reconnaissance Matters Here Good recon → precise payload Poor recon → failed attack 👉 Example: If attacker knows: OS version Open ports Installed software ➡️ They can craft: A payload that fits perfectly 5. Payload Concepts (High-Level) A payload is: Code designed to run on the target system 🔹 Common Strategy Use outbound connections: Reverse TCP / HTTPS 👉 Why? Firewalls usually: Block incoming connections Allow outgoing connections 6. Tools Used in Weaponization🔹 Payload Generation Metasploit Create executable payloads 🔹 Evasion Techniques Unicorn Generates: PowerShell-based payloads Less suspicious than executables 7.
